Organizations known as ________ have a significant role in the economic recovery. Some start-up businesses have successfully fou

nd sources of capital by going through one of these organizations.
A. ARMs (Adjusted Rate Mortgage lenders)
B. PACs (Personal Asset Collateral funds)
C. Venture Capitalists
D. CDIFs (Community Development Financial Institutions)
Business
1 answer:
skelet666 [1.2K]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

D

Explanation:

The Community Development Financial Institutions Fund (CDFI Fund) plays a major role in causing economic growth and solutions in some of the nation’s most distressed communities. They offer tailored resources and creative programs that invest federal dollars alongside private sector capital, the CDFI Fund serves mission-driven financial institutions that take a market-based approach to supporting economically disadvantaged communities.

Financing busineese, creating jobs building homes is a critical step in the transformation of a life, a family, and a community. This is real change. This is what the CDFI Fund does to the community.

Suppose that the total revenue received by a company selling basketballs is $600 when the price is set at $30 per basketball and
drek231 [11]

Answer: Demand is Unit - Elastic over this price range.

Explanation:

When total revenue remains the same over various price level then the demand curve is unitary elastic.

Unit-Elastic demand - It depicts a demand curve which is perfectly responsiveness to changes in cost. That is, the amount of demand changes as indicated by a similar percentage changes in prices.

A demand curve with an elasticity of 1 is called as unitary elasticity of demand.

A random sample of 30 lunch orders at noodles and company showed a mean bill of $10.36 with a standard deviation of $5.31. find
Paladinen [302]

The formula for calculating the Confidence Interval is as follows:

Confidence Interval = x +- (z*s)/√N

Where:

x = mean = 10.36

z = taken from standard normal distribution table based on 95% confidence level = 1.96

s = standard deviation = 5.31

N = sample size = 30

Substituting know values on the equation:

Confidence Interval = 10.36 +- ( 1.96 * 5.31) / √30

Confidence Interval = 8.46 and 12.26

Hence the bill of lunch orders ranges from 8.46 to 12.26.
